I spent a day with the 9500 but it was fairly ho-hum. I've had the original 9000, the 9110, the 9110i and the 9210 but I felt the 9500 was a tad outdated.
If you want to try something different then go for the k-jam or some other similar windows mobile device and I reckon you'll be fairly satisfied with that. The 9500 screen is wide but its narrow making it fairly limited. the portrait and landscape flexibility of WM devices really does make a big difference and these days you also get the wifi etc standard
